WebMar 16, 2024 · The Federal Reserve finalized the stress capital buffer (SCB) framework in March 2024, just as the financial shocks associated with the COVID-19 event emerged. The SCB integrates the results of the stress tests with banks’ point-in-time capital requirements. This is an important step to make the current capital requirements more … smallwood ny 12778

The 2024 stress scenario is modestly more severe relative to last year’s … smallwood of marylandWebWe use an expansive regulatory loan-level data set to analyze how the portfolios of the largest US banks have changed in response to the Dodd-Frank Act Stress Test (DFAST) requirements. We find that the portfolios of the largest banks, which are subject to stress-testing, have become more similar to each other since DFAST was implemented in 2011. smallwood paintingWebA solution to managing the stress testing process flow.
